Black & Decker DCM20WH Coffeemaker User Manual


 
When using electrical appliances, in order to reduce the risk of fire, elec-
tric shock, and/or injury, basic safety precautions should always be fol-
lowed, including the following:
READ ALL INSTRUCTIONS.
Do not touch hot surfaces. Use handles or knobs.
To protect against fire, electric shock, or injury, do not place cord, plug,
or Coffeemaker base in water or other liquid.
Close supervision is necessary when any appliance is used by or near
children.
Unplug when Coffeemaker is not in use and before cleaning. Allow to
cool before putting on or taking off parts and before cleaning the
Coffeemaker.
Be sure there is water in the reservoir before brewing.
Do not operate if this appliance or the electrical cord or plug is dam-
aged or after the appliance malfunctions in any manner. Return the
Coffeemaker to the nearest Black & Decker, Household Appliance
Company-Owned or Authorized Service Center for examination, repair,
or adjustment.
To avoid an electrical overload, do not operate another high-wattage
appliance on the same circuit with this Coffeemaker.
The use of an accessory not approved for operation with this
Coffeemaker may result in fire, electric shock, or injury.
Do not use outdoors.
Do not let cord hang over the edge of table or counter, or come in con-
tact with hot surfaces.
Do not place carafe on or near a hot gas or electric burner or in a
heated oven.
Do not store anything directly on top of the appliance surface.
Keep the lid on the serving carafe when in use.
Do not remove carafe from the coffeemaker while liquid is dripping
from basket. Allow basket to cool before removing it from the
Coffeemaker.
Do not clean the carafe with cleansers, steel wool, or other abrasives.
